Assassination

A few days ago, the Ukrainian civilian counterintelligence (SBU) announced on its official website that it had uncovered a group of agents of the Russian Secret Service (FSB) who allegedly planned to kill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ky and other important Ukrainian officials. According to information from the head of the SBU, Vasyl Maljuk, it was an action by the Russian secret services on the occasion of the inauguration of Russian President Vladimir Putin. The killing of Zelensky, according to foreign websites, was supposed to be a kind of “gift for Putin before his inauguration”.

A few days ago, the Ukrainian Civil Intelligence (SBU) revealed the planning of the assassination of President Volodymyr Zelensky. Two State Guard colonels were subsequently found guilty of treason and aiding and abetting a terrorist attack. The SBU wrote on its official website that it had uncovered a network of agents connected to Russia.

The colonels were supposed to deliver classified information to Russia and their goal was to find people around the Ukrainian president who would kidnap and then kill Zelensky. In addition to Zelensky, agents are said to have planned to kill SBU director Vasyl Maljuk, head of military intelligence (HUR) Kyryl Budanov and other officials. It is said that they were going to kill the Budanovs before Easter, which Orthodox Christians celebrated last Sunday.

A gift for Putin

The website Ukrainska pravda came up with the information that the killing of Zelensky was supposed to be a kind of “gift to Russian President Vladimir Putin before his inauguration”. “A terrorist act that was supposed to be a gift for Putin’s inauguration was actually a failure of Russian intelligence services,” stated according to the already mentioned website head of SBU Vasyl Maljuk. At the same time, he warned that “the enemy is strong and experienced and cannot be underestimated.”

The detained men will be investigated on the basis of the section on treason and preparation of a terrorist act. They face life imprisonment.
